Chase Sapphire Travel Perks : Boosting Your Miles

Earning rewards with your Chase Sapphire card is just the beginning; truly unlocking its value lies in understanding and utilizing its travel perks . The Chase Sapphire card offers a range of features designed to make your journeys smoother . Here's how to maximize your rewards :

  • Take advantage of premium travel bookings through the Chase Ultimate Rewards platform.
  • Gain priority access to airport lounges with lounge access.
  • Use your points for travel credits towards flights and hotels .
  • Consider moving your rewards to frequent flyer partners for maybe higher value .
By thoughtfully planning your travel and understanding these options, you can boost your Sapphire Chase journey .
